vite@4.4.9 element-plus@^2.3.12 path-browserify@^1.0.1 vite 移除了node的垫片包, 所以 , 所以,在使用 path-browserify 一定会报错,process is not defined 解决办法 源码中, 作者没有去处理这个问题,那么, 我们将源码中的 resolve方法 copy到项目中即可 说白了 你就是要解决 path.resolve(‘/a’, 'b...
整合vite 后,path模块会报错,原因是 vite 源码中设定了不允许在客户端代码中访问内置模块代码 importpathfrom'path' 解决方法:使用 path-browserify 代替 path 模块,然后把上面的 path 引用代码改为下面这样即可 importpathfrom'path-browserify'
1、下载 path-browserify npm installpath-browserify--save AI代码助手复制代码 2、修改 引入方法: import path from 'path' 修改为: importpathfrom'path-browserify' AI代码助手复制代码 “vue3+vite中报错Error: Module “path“ has been externalized for怎么处理”的内容就介绍到这里了,感谢大家的阅读。如果...
vue3+vite Uncaught (in promise) Error: Module "path" has been externalized for browser compatibility. Cannot access "path.resolve" in client code. 报错原因:浏览器兼容性,path 模块无法在客户端代码中使用 下载path-browserify并引入 import path from 'path-browserify' 在ts中报错: 无法找到模块“path-...
1、下载 path-browserify npm installpath-browserify--save AI代码助手复制代码 2、修改 引入方法: import path from 'path' 修改为: importpathfrom'path-browserify' AI代码助手复制代码 感谢各位的阅读,以上就是“vue3+vite中报错Error: Module “path“ has been externalized for如何处理”的内容了,经过本文的...
npm install path-browserify --save 修改导入模块 import'path'from'path-browserify' 之后就可以正常使用了。 总结: vue-cli 使用 webpack 构建项目, webpack 自动帮我们处理了node内置模块,但是vite没有。 具体可以查看 github.com/vitejs/vite/issues/2172 ...
vite 项目中是否不允许在除了 vite.config.js 配置文件以外 js 中中访问 path等node模块? 除了把 import path from ‘path’ 改为 import path from ‘path-browserify’ 还有没有别的方法?sunzhenyang 2022-11-08 15:02:09 源自:4-14 业务落地:解析路由表,获取结构化数据 182 分享 收起 1回答 Sunday ...
import path from 'path' import path from 'path-browserify' import { deepClone } from '@/utils' import { getRoutes, getRoles, addRole, deleteRole, updateRole } from '@/api/role'10 changes: 5 additions & 5 deletions 10 vite.config.js Original file line numberDiff line numberDiff line ch...
报错 原因是 vite 源码中设定了不允许在客户端代码中访问内置模块代码。 解决方法 1,安装npm install path-browserify 2,使用path-browserify代替 path 模块 3,不再使用import path from 'path',改为import path from 'path-browserify'
1回答 Sunday 2024-04-11 你好 这个问题其实是说 你应该使用 path-browserify 来代替 path 模块。同时需要在 vite.congfig.js 中进行对应的配置。如果不知道具体怎么处理,可以加我的微信:LGD_Sunday 进行沟通 0 0 基于Vue3新标准,打造后台综合解决方案 基于Vue3重写Vue-element-admin,打造后台前端综合解决方案 ...